This was my fourth time eating here, and I can confidently say this place is exceptional. I had the beef pho again, and it continues to be outstanding. The broth is clean, deeply flavorful, and incredibly comforting. The beef is tender and high quality, the noodles are cooked perfectly, and the vegetables are always fresh. Every bowl tastes consistent, which matters when you come back multiple times.

I also had the jasmine tea, and it deserves special mention. It is some of the best jasmine tea I have ever had. Smooth, fragrant, and not bitter at all. It pairs perfectly with the meal and feels thoughtfully prepared rather than an afterthought.

There are a lot of good restaurants in Fort Myers, but this is easily one of my favorites and probably the best pho I have found in the area. The service is always amazing. The staff is friendly, attentive, and genuinely welcoming. The restaurant is also very clean, which I really appreciate and notice every time I visit.

When you keep coming back to a place and the food and service never disappoint, that says everything. I cannot recommend Lan Xang Fort Myers highly enough. This is a place I will continue to return to.

We just got home after having an absolutely great lunch! My wife loved that they label the food type; fish, gluten free, spicy, etc. etc. The staff and Raphael, the chef/owner, easily accommodated questions about any menu item as we explored their multicultural menu selections. Everything is made fresh to order from what we experienced. No cans, no yesterday sauces, etc All fresh, well prepared and presented well to please the eye and the palate. My dear wife has declared this to be her favorite Thai/Vietnamese restaurant… forever. The menu can be confusing at first, however after a minute we figured out that they present a base dish that can be heightened with various additions, such as choice of protein or other veggie. We are planning on bringing our gang to celebrate what we call “ethnic night” as we continue to explore various restaurants in the Fort Myers area – we know Lan Xang will be a treat for those that seldom wander far from the steak and potatoes watering holes!
